As Plate it Up Food Literacy grows, new opportunities to contribute to our organisation are emerging.
Plate it Up Food Literacy is a public company limited by guarantee and a registered charity. Our start up organisation is guided by a dedicated board of public health nutritionists, dietitians, chefs, academic researchers and professionals with expertise in law, clinical health and business.
Diet-related disease is increasing in communities, impacting everyday health and wellbeing. Our mission is to empower communities to make informed food choices and cultivate lifelong positive eating habits and behaviours around food. Through education in our sessions and events, we equip people with the knowledge, skills, and confidence needed to enjoy a healthier, more sustainable food behaviours for personal and planetary health
Use your communications and brand expertise to support a purpose-driven organisation improving community wellbeing through nutrition and food literacy education. We welcome people who bring strategic insight, strong networks or fresh thinking to grow our reach and impact.
Skills and Experience: We are looking for experience in public relations, communications, strategic marketing or brand development, with the ability to contribute at a governance level and support the organisation’s long-term growth.
We strongly encourage applications from people of diverse backgrounds, lived experiences and career stages, including emerging and established professionals who are motivated by social impact.
This is a governance role rather than a day-to-day operational position, though occasional support on agreed priorities between meetings may be required.
